Dwarf Steel

Though this light and strong substance can be found around the world, only dwarves have successfully smelted it and used it to create potent weapons and armor. 'Dwarf steel' refers to two things, both the mined ore and the finished product; the latter is considerably stronger than standard steel, and myriad swords and spears of legend are said to be dwarven craftsmanship.   Not only is the secret of smelting this material kept fervently by dwarves, the art of working it into any sort of usable material takes years of practice, and decades more to perfect. "Even if I gave you the recipe, you'd have no idea how to work with it" most smiths claim, and it's true. Adding the right amount of unalloyed dwarf steel to an unfinished product takes a keen eye and an almost supernatural awareness of one's art, and the dwarf steel ore won't serve as well on its own. The results are worth it however, with contemporary tales recounting how dwarf steel swords cleaved lesser blades with nary a scratch, and millennia old blades persisting with nearly no rust or loss of efficacy. More than any other marvel they've perfected, this product is the hottest commodity of dwarves when it comes to trade, and they jealously portion out even the raw ore to others (though if anyone has successfully used the ore, it's only the elves, and they've yet to reveal as much).   Though mining itself is a job that most dwarves view as necessary if not particularly demanding in terms of skill (though the engineering prowess of foremen is a respected craft), smelting special ores is held in the same high regard as smithing. Though other metals are used in the dwarves' best steels (and even most dwarves don't know where the House who manufactures Brightsteel gets their secret ingredient), dwarves learned long ago that letting humans focus on one material would make their opacity simpler to maintain.
